Questions & Answers
Q: How long can a human survive inside a bag of holding according to scientific calculations?
According to the calculations done in the video, a human can survive for almost two and a half hours inside a bag of holding.
Q: Does the concentration of carbon dioxide inside the bag of holding affect survival time?
Yes, as humans breathe inside the bag, the concentration of carbon dioxide increases, and once it reaches a certain level, it becomes dangerous. However, even with a target level of 3% carbon dioxide, a human can still survive for 145 minutes.
Q: Are all creatures subject to the same survival time inside a bag of holding?
No, different creatures may have different respiration rates and thus affect the survival time. For example, a creature like a reverse centaur might exhale more carbon dioxide and have a shorter survival time compared to a human.
Q: How does the bag of holding in Dungeons and Dragons compare to real-world science?
The bag of holding, as described in the game, does not accurately represent real-world scientific principles. In reality, a much smaller bag would be required to hold a creature for only 10 minutes.
